So the season starts here and starts now. The mean streets of Long Beach California. We have had the privilege being a Media Partner with Formula Drift over several years now and as they celebrated 10 years last year, we get the opportunity to do the same this year. So as the season begins, we hit Media Day to get some early impressions on cars and enjoy some drifting. It was a good day overall but as Long Beach is known to do. It took several victims out the gate. Dean “Karnage” Kearney and Ryan Tuerck both went in to the tire walls backwards sending them back home for repairs. We should be seeing both of these drivers back at it Friday morning. Enjoy some of what we shot below.
Long Beach, Calif. January 29, 2014 Formula DRIFT kicks off the eleventh season of competition beginning with Round 1: Streets of Long Beach on April 4-5. Tickets are now on-sale and can be purchased online via the Formula DRIFT website, www.formuladrift.com
This will be our seventh consecutive year drifting on the Toyota Grand Prix of Long Beach Street Course, said Jim Liaw, president and co-founder of Formula DRIFT. With the new season brings new cars and new drivers to the Series and we are excited to kick off the action in April to another sell out audience.

BALTIMORE, Md. (April 15, 2013) – Vaughn Gittin Jr. and the RTR Drift team slid into the Streets of Long Beach over the weekend with the Monster Energy Nitto Tire 2014 Ford Mustang RTR ready to rock and battle it out for a podium finish. Drift fans traveled from near and far to help Formula D kick off their 10th season at this sold-out and bigger-than-ever event. After five epic battles with some fierce competition, Vaughn Gittin Jr. landed himself on the podium in 2nd place overall.
